批量插入图片到Excel
1、批量插入图片到Excel,设置单元格图片的格式
2、设定Excel格式单元格居中
3、设定Excel单元格文字格式,例如颜色、粗体等
4、设置行、列的高度宽度
ps: 程序依赖其他的python库,需要先安装pip,再利用pip安装相关的库,例如PIL、xlsxwriter。
pip install PIL
pip install xlsxwriter
通过包名获取进行的所有logcat日志
仅支持mac osx,Linux还未测试。暂不支持Windows。
shell脚本,输入参数【包名】,可以获取当前应用的全部日志。该应用有多个进程, 也支持获取。
linux-java调用c语言编译的so动态库-jni例子-简单计算器
在linux下,java调用c语言编译的*.so动态链接库的小例子.是一个简单计算器的例子.在java中传操作数和操作符,由C来计算,把结果传过来给java.
android-扫雷
android手机软件开发,经典游戏,扫雷重现.
利用爬虫批量下载songtaste歌曲-java实现
java利用爬虫批量下载songtaste歌曲:
基本原理如下:
①.在一个页面中,利用爬虫,获取到当前页面所有歌曲的id,
②.然后根据歌曲的id,找到下载歌曲的页面,一般url是类似这样子的:
http://huodong.duomi.com/songtaste/?songid=2202703
③.在②的url页面中找到mp3文件资源位置的url
类似这种http://me.songtaste.com/2011/3/23/fas23asdr234asdfas234.mp3
④.然后根据③的url把歌曲想下载下来
⑤.测试的过的url如下:
http://www.songtaste.com/album/233358
http://www.songtaste.com/music/
Ps:如果songtaste的网址源代码更改了,也许该程序会运行不成功
haskell-Platonic Combinators-Paul Bailes
haskell课程的第三次作业.
这次作业只要是针对Paul自己提出的一个新理念编程Platonic Combinators(PC),所以这里也放上Paul的两篇论文Formal Methods within a Totally Functional Approach,和WHY Function Programming REALLY MATTERS.
自己的认识,是在haskell中定义类似java的接口,你自己实现一个具体的函数,那么将会有新的函数行为作用.
haskell最短路-自己实现fold代替递归
Paul的第二次作业,Use higher-order functions such as map and fold (or adaptations thereof for relevant structures) rather than explicit recursion.也就是用自己针对Pathtree进行fold定义,然后利用fold来替换递归.这个是这次作业的重点.占了三分之一的得分比例.
Haskell-找出有向图的所有最短路-11-06-29
利用Haskell语言找出有向图的所有最短路.
根据Paul的要求,只能实现他定义的函数.函数的参数什么都不能修改.
实现后发现,确实他的那个思路写起来确实少了很多代码
http://itee.uq.edu.au/~paul/
Haskell-找出有向图的所有最短路
利用Haskell语言找出有向图的所有最短路
机器学习-数据挖掘-梯度下降算法C++实现
利用梯度下降算法,进行机器学习.利用C++实现下降算法.